Alexandra Park Golf Course
Booking Telephone: 0141 276 0600
Email: N/A       Web: www.glasgowlife.org.uk
Address: Sannox Gardens, Alexandra Park, Glasgow, G31 8SE

This delightful little nine-holer is ideally located just half a mile from Glasgow and is perfect for a quick round while your other half enjoys the joys of the city close by. It is easily accessible, just of the M8 and is real test for any golfer. A slightly hilly parkland course, Alexandra Park has a few surprises in store for all those who take her on – despite being just nine holes long.

A main feature of the course has to be the superb par-3’s, some of which are a real test stretching over 200-yards from tee to green. On a windy day, club selection there can vary from a 4-iron to a 9-iron and is one of the things that make this such an interesting course to play – the changing direction of the wind means it isn’t played the same twice.

At barely 4,000 yards for 18 holes there, and a par of 60, this will be an easy course for the big hitters among you but still remains great fun.
